Electives (15 S.H.)
Students complete a concentration of 15 semester hours at the 300- or 400-level in one of the following disciplines: economics, geography, history, political science, sociology, or psychology. The course selections are subject to the director’s approval. Professional Education Sequence
Teaching majors must take all courses in the Professional Education Sequence in addition to courses in the content area. Refer to the “Teacher Education Licensure Programs ” section of this catalog for more information. Pairings for EFRT Courses:
